Trail Overview
Black Mountain is one of the stronger summit hikes on the east side of Lake George, combining a steady climb with broad regional views and a more substantial wilderness feel than many short lake-area hikes. The eastern approach from Pike Brook Road climbs 2.5 miles and gains 1,239 feet to the summit, with a 5.6-mile loop option returning through the Black Mountain Pond, Millman Pond, and Lapland Pond area. The destination fits hikers who want a real climb without entering the High Peaks.
